Motorcyclist Killed in Collision With U-Haul at South Las Vegas Boulevard and Blue Diamond Road
A 65-year-old motorcyclist was killed Saturday afternoon in a crash with a U-Haul truck at South Las Vegas Boulevard and Blue Diamond Road, LVMPD said. Police said the collision marked the 157th traffic-related fatality in LVMPD’s jurisdiction in 2025 and remains under investigation.
